Where to stay in Brackel

Dortmund City Centre
Get to know Dortmund City Centre and its many features like its museums and monuments. You might want to explore sights like Dortmund Christmas Market and Westenhellweg Street, and you can jump on the metro at Kampstrasse U-Bahn or Reinoldikirche U-Bahn to get around the city.

Innenstadt-West
Spend some time visiting places like Signal Iduna Park while getting to know Innenstadt-West, and be sure to check out the lively bars. You can hop aboard the metro at Dortmund-Dorstfeld S-Bahn or Ottostrasse U-Bahn to see more of the area.

Innenstadt-Ost
If you're spending time in Innenstadt-Ost, check out sights like Florian Tower or German Cookbook Museum and hop on the metro to see more the city at Maerkische Strasse U-Bahn or Kohlgartenstrasse U-Bahn.

Hombruch
Hombruch is well-liked for its gardens and zoo. If you're hoping to get in some sightseeing, Dortmund Zoo and Theater Olpketal are top spots, and you can jump on the metro at Eierkampstrasse U-Bahn or Harkortstrasse U-Bahn to get around.

City-Ost
If you're spending time in City-Ost, check out sights like Dortmund Christmas Market or Dortmund Concert Hall and hop on the metro to see more the city at Reinoldikirche U-Bahn or Stadtgarten U-Bahn.
